Equal Employment Opportunity

Reaffirmation of equal employment opportunity policy

Sikorsky Aircraft Corporation's policy is to ensure recruitment, employment, compensation, equal terms, conditions and privileges of employment to all qualified persons without regard to race, color, age, religion, sex, national origin, sexual orientation, disability, or veteran status. In carrying out this policy, the company will ensure:

A. Employment decisions are based on the principle of Equal Employment Opportunity. Recruitment and hiring decisions are based on valid requirements for such opportunities.

B. Promotion decisions are based on the principle of Equal Employment opportunity and valid job requirements.

C. Personnel decisions, such as those pertaining to compensation, benefit programs, transfers, layoffs, recall from layoff, company sponsored (both company operated and company supported) training and educational assistance programs, and social and recreational programs are administered in accordance with the principle of Equal Employment Opportunity.

D. Analyses of all personnel transactions are conducted to ensure equal opportunity.

E. Every effort is made to maintain a positive, productive work environment that respects individual differences and is free of all forms of harassment, including sexual harassment.

F. Reasonable accommodations are made for the physical and mental limitations of employees and applicants who are otherwise qualified to perform the essential elements of a job unless such an accommodation would impose an undue business hardship.

G. Reasonable accommodations are made for the religious observances and practices of applicants and employees. Responsibility for accomplishing the objectives of the Equal Employment Opportunity Policy for Sikorsky Aircraft is assigned to the Vice President-Human Resources. Implementation of the company's Affirmative Action Program is assigned to the Manager, Equal Employment Opportunity Programs. In this capacity, the Manager will monitor and measure the effectiveness of the Program.

Supervisors are made aware of their responsibility for implementing the company's Equal Employment Opportunity Policy and are reminded that, just as in the case with all other company policies, their effectiveness in carrying out its objectives is among the criteria considered in evaluating their job performance.
